在当今数字化时代,企业对数据中心的依赖日益增强,为了满足不断增长的数据存储和处理需求,许多组织开始考虑搭建自己的私有云服务器,本文将详细介绍如何构建一个高效、安全且个性化的私有云服务器,帮助您更好地管理数据和应用程序。
规划与设计
需求分析
在进行私有云服务器的搭建之前,首先要明确您的具体需求和目标,这包括但不限于:
- 数据存储容量:确定需要存储多少数据以及未来的扩展空间。
- 计算资源:评估所需的CPU、内存和网络带宽等计算能力。
- 安全性要求:了解需要哪些安全措施来保护敏感信息。
- 可靠性和可用性:确保系统能够持续运行并提供高可用性。
技术选型
在选择技术方案时,可以考虑以下几种主流架构:
- OpenStack:开源的云计算平台,支持多种虚拟化技术,具有丰富的功能和灵活性。
- VMware vSphere:商业化的虚拟化解决方案,适用于大型企业和复杂环境。
- Kubernetes:容器编排系统,适合微服务和DevOps场景。
还需要考虑硬件设备的选择,如服务器机型、存储设备和网络设备等。
图片来源于网络,如有侵权联系删除
部署与配置
环境准备
在安装私有云服务器之前,需要进行一些准备工作:
- 安装必要的操作系统(如Ubuntu或CentOS)。
- 配置网络设置,包括IP地址分配和DNS解析等。
- 准备好所有必要的软件包和工具。
虚拟化层搭建
选择合适的虚拟化技术后,即可开始搭建虚拟化层:
- 对于OpenStack,需要安装控制器节点、compute节点和存储节点。
- 对于vSphere,则需要创建和管理虚拟机模板。
云服务组件部署
在完成虚拟化层的搭建后,可以开始部署各种云服务组件,例如负载均衡器、数据库服务等。
安全策略实施
为了保障系统的安全性,必须实施适当的安全策略:
- 设置防火墙规则以控制进出流量。
- 实施访问控制和身份验证机制。
- 定期进行漏洞扫描和安全审计。
管理与优化
监控与报警
建立一个有效的监控系统对于维护私有云服务器的稳定运行至关重要,可以使用Zabbix、Nagios等工具来实现实时监控和数据收集。
自动化和备份
通过自动化脚本实现日常任务的自动化处理,如定期备份和更新系统,制定详细的灾难恢复计划以确保数据的完整性。
图片来源于网络,如有侵权联系删除
性能调优
定期检查和分析性能指标,并根据实际情况进行调整以提高效率,这可能涉及到调整硬件配置、优化代码或者升级到更高版本的软件。
案例分享
以下是几个成功的私有云服务器搭建案例:
- 某大型电商公司利用OpenStack构建了自己的私有云平台,实现了资源的动态调配和高可用性。
- 一家金融科技公司采用了Kubernetes进行容器化管理,提高了应用的弹性和可扩展性。
- 另一家媒体集团选择了vSphere作为其核心基础设施,满足了大规模数据处理的需求。
这些案例展示了不同行业和组织在私有云建设方面的最佳实践和创新思路。
搭建一个高效的私有云服务器并非易事,但只要做好充分的规划和准备,遵循科学的步骤和方法,就能够成功地建立起属于自己的数据中心,在这个过程中,我们需要关注技术的选型、环境的准备、服务的部署以及后续的管理和维护等方面的工作,只有这样才能够真正发挥出私有云的优势和价值,为企业的发展提供强有力的支撑。
标签: #私有云服务器搭建
评论列表